STAFF at Chemist Discount Centre pharmacies across Australia were doing their bit to support those impacted by the ongoing bushfire crisis in NSW and Victoria last week.
The group launched its Pharm for Fires campaign with teams dressing in red, orange and yellow on Thu and Fri, to collect money, coordinate raffles and guessing games to raise funds for the Bendigo Bank Disaster Appeal, which has pledged to direct 100% of proceeds to communities in need via the Salvation Army.
